
There’s a few different ways to manage duplicates within Salesforce, they can be basically summarized in these two ways: Don’t allow them in. Basically, if you enable Duplicate Rules in Salesforce you can prevent duplicate Leads and Contacts being created based on the Email Address.
- List all objects that need deduplicating. Make a list of all objects that need to be deduplicated. ...
- List relevant fields for each object. All deduplication tools find duplicate records based on the values of fields. ...
- Indicate matching method for all fields. ...
- List words to ignore.
How does Salesforce find and handle duplicates?
Salesforce finds and handles duplicates using a combination of matching rules and duplicate rules. Duplicate rules and duplicate jobs specify matching rules that determine how duplicates are identified. Duplicate sets and reports list the duplicates found.
What does Salesforce flag as duplicates?
Salesforce flags contacts with matching phone numbers as duplicates, even though one includes a country code and the other doesn’t. Now let’s learn more about using duplicate rules to manage records.
What is a batch process in Salesforce duplicate management?
Recently, Salesforce has improved Duplicate Management with a batch proces s – basically, the capabilities to run the deduplication periodically to detect duplicates in mass, in your existing data. A batch process runs one matching rule at a time, and is available for users on ‘Performance’ and ‘Unlimited’ editions of Salesforce.
Does Salesforce native duplicate management solve the duplicate management problem?
The Salesforce native duplicate management, while a cut above other CRMs, still misses the mark in terms of time saving duplicate management. While it does the job it still doesn’t completely solve the problem in a significant way. “Heck, it’s the sales team’s job!”
See more

How do I manage duplicates in Salesforce?
To manage duplicates that aren't surfaced by a duplicate rule, create a duplicate record set.On a duplicate record set list view, click New.Specify a duplicate rule (in the Duplicate Rule field) or a duplicate job (in the Parent field).In Lightning Experience, in the Related tab, click New.
How do I clean up duplicates in Salesforce?
In Salesforce Classic Click + (All Tabs) on the Navigation bar. Search for Duplicate Record Sets. Select the Duplicate Record Sets that need to be deleted. Click the Delete button.
How do I stop duplication data in Salesforce?
Block sales reps from creating duplicate leads. In the Standard Lead Duplicate Rule, select Block instead of Allow. With the Standard Lead Duplicate Rule set to block duplicates, a rep can click to view duplicates of leads but can't save a new lead.
How does Salesforce handle duplicate cases?
Merge Duplicate Cases from the Case Record Home List ViewGo to the Cases list view.Select the cases that you want to merge.You can select up to three cases.Click Merge Cases.The Compare cases model is displayed.Select the case that you want to use as the master record. ... Click Next.Click Merge.
Can we remove duplicates in Salesforce reports?
You can't remove the duplicates in the report; the report builder doesn't do distinct so I'd recommend Excel.
How do I report duplicates in Salesforce?
In Setup, use the Quick Find box to find Report Types.Create a report type, selecting Account, Contact, Lead, or Duplicate Record Set as the primary object. ... Click Next.Relate Duplicate Record Items to the primary object that you selected.More items...
How can you prevent duplicate records?
1. Always Search First! The easiest way to prevent duplicates is to ALWAYS search to see if a constituent exists before blindly adding a new record to your database. There are number of places where you can search to see if constituents already exist but I'll share a few of my favorites.
How can you prevent duplicate records from occurring?
Consider these strategies to help prevent duplication:Avoid rushing during the registration process, even during volume surges.Ask patients to spell their names instead of making assumptions.Meet with health information management to discuss ways to avoid duplicates.Implement consistent policies organization wide.
How do you prevent duplicates in database?
You can prevent duplicate values in a field in an Access table by creating a unique index....In the SQL, replace the variables as follows:Replace index_name with a name for your index. ... Replace table with the name of the table that contains the field to be indexed.More items...
How do I avoid duplicates in a Salesforce report?
Bypass sharing rules if needed - if you want to match on all records, change Record-Level Security to Bypass sharing rules. Choose what happens on Create and Edit. If you want to prevent duplicates, choose Block. Otherwise, choose if you want to Alert the user or Report the duplicate.
Can you tell me your steps to remove duplicate data in Salesforce?
Select Show all Salesforce objects and select Duplicate Record Set (DuplicateRecordSet) object. Select Id and any other desired fields and follow the prompts to complete your export. For more information, review Exporting Data. Review the resulting CSV file to verify the DuplicateRecordSet to be deleted.
Why duplicate data is a problem in Salesforce?
Duplicate Salesforce data can be a serious problem. It can be a drain on your marketing budget. It can hinder your sales team. It keeps you from having a single customer view that you will use to guide your interactions with them throughout the customer lifecycle.
Rules for Duplicate-Free Data
Matching rules and duplicate rules work together to ensure that your sales teams work with data that’s free of duplicates. Before your reps save new and updated records, matching rules and duplicate rules provide warnings of potential duplicates. You manage matching rules and duplicate rules in Setup.
Activate a Matching Rule
We provide standard matching rules for you. If you established your instance of Salesforce for Winter ’15 or earlier, like Maria, you activate the standard rules you want to use. Maria, however, wants to activate standard rules for only accounts and leads. She has other plans for her contacts, which we cover after this procedure.
Create a Custom Matching Rule for Contacts
For contacts, Maria wants to include fuzzy matching for the Mailing Street field.
Block Duplicates with Fuzzy Mailing Streets
Before an active matching rule can do anything, you pair it with a duplicate rule. You can include up to three matching rules in each duplicate rule, with one matching rule per object.
Report on the Creation of Duplicate Accounts and Leads
Maria doesn’t block reps from creating duplicates for accounts and leads. So Lincoln wants to see the quality of account and lead data and how well the duplicate rules work. To help Lincoln, Maria sets up custom report types.
Resources
Use these resources to learn more about matching rules and duplicate rules.
Hands-on Challenge
You’ll be completing this challenge in your own hands-on org. Click Launch to get started, or click the name of your org to choose a different one.
1. How do duplicates come in?
The Salesforce system is flexible and open, which really requires you to think about the all the various data entry points. So, first, identify all the potential ways duplicates get created for your organization. Your list may include:
2. Which objects result in the worst duplication?
Most duplicate data occurs in the core constituent objects in Salesforce and NPSP/HEDA, specifically:
3. What are the specific scenarios that cause your duplication, and what is the impact?
You’ll also want to prioritize the most important issues so you can pair issues with appropriate solutions.
4. Which tool is best for which issue?
There are a variety of tools to help you detect and eliminate duplicates, which is why it’s important to define your requirements. We often recommend a hybrid approach because all of these tools have different features and you might be best served by a combination of tools.
Why is Salesforce accumulating duplicate leads?
Duplicate data usually means that there’s some bad practices in your sales process or that staff aren’t checking to see if a contact or lead already exists. Companies rarely spend a lot of their time focusing on the data and how clean it is within their systems, but data can be a huge asset when making business decisions. Bad or duplicate data can result in a lot of time wasted by sales staff.
Is it a one time activity to remove duplicates?
Removing and preventing duplicate is not a one time activity – it’s always going to take some time, but with standardized data and consistent business logic it can become a lot less time consuming over time. If you have the budget, I strongly recommend looking at some of the AppExchange products that are available in the Data Cleansing category.
Does Salesforce allow duplicates?
Salesforce has a solution for duplicate management that works okay without additional expense, but as mentioned above it basically doesn’t allow duplicates in. The Salesforce Duplication rules define what to do when duplicate records are created in Salesforce. For each rule, there needs to be at least one matching rule. Basically, this tells the platform what to do when a duplicate exists.
Why do I get duplicate records in Salesforce?
It can happen because someone didn’t search properly for an existing records before creating a new one. It can happen because an import spreadsheet wasn’t cleaned before data was created. Regardless, duplicate records are the bane of every CRM environment.
Why is data important in Salesforce?
Your data is one of the most important aspects to making your Salesforce implementation successful. When data is structured incorrectly, not complete, or simply not visible to the right people, your adoption and usability of the platform decreases dramatically. One of the common issues every customer experiences is duplicate data.
How to create duplicate rules?
Just like a matching rule you can create a duplicate rule first by defining a name and description (optional) after you choose the object the rule is for. Next you can set the record level security. When it’s enforced it will only consider records the current user has visibility to for potential matches.
Can you manually merge duplicate records in Salesforce?
You can manually review and manually merge duplicate records in Salesforce. This is viable if you’re overall data set is pretty small. For most companies , this is simply not feasible.
How to sync Dedupely with Salesforce?
Once there, you’ll be asked to sign in using your Salesforce account. After that, you’ll be asked which objects you want to sync. Select the objects to sync and click “Download” and you’ll be on your way.
How long does it take to de-dupe a symlink?
The initial de-dupe can take anywhere from a day to two weeks. It really depends on the shape of your data and how much time is dedicated to the task to completion.
What is merge rule?
You can set merge rules to decide automatically which value should win based on its value, its attributes or associated attributes of the record.
What is the record that is kept after a merge?
Master records –the record that is kept after the merge–and the slave records–the records that get deleted–can be also be set in merge rules by setting the ID that is kept.
Can you get every dupe in the first round?
This is normal. You can’t get every dupe on the first round. At this point we start digging deeper. First and easiest way is to play around with the match settings.
How does duplicate data end up in Salesforce?
There are a few different ways that duplicate data can end up in your Salesforce database: Import and export errors. When you move data around between platforms, there are likely to be some errors. Records being duplicated are one of the most common types of import and export errors.
What is Salesforce duplicate?
Salesforce duplicates are records within your database that share data with another record. These records might be 100% carbon copies of another record or may be partial duplicates that contain only some duplicate information, such as email addresses, phone numbers, or names.
What is Insycle in Salesforce?
Insycle makes Salesforce, HubSpot, and Intercom duplicate management easy. Using Insycle, you can fix existing duplicates and prevent duplicate records from hitting your database in the first place. Our smart duplicate detection system is able to identify duplicate records using a wide variety of data fields. You can use our system for a one-time data cleanup session, or schedule ongoing automated Salesforce deduplication on a daily, weekly, or monthly basis.
What does it mean when a customer fills out a Salesforce form?
That means that when a customer fills the form out, a new record is automatically created in the database.
How long between filling out a form?
There may be weeks or months between each time they fill out the form. They may not even remember filling it out the first time. Still, they want more information or want to be contacted by one of your reps, so they fill it out. That can lead to duplicate records. Human error by your staff.
How can data errors be traced back to human data entry?
Most data errors can be traced back to human data entry, either by customers or your own team. Naturally, mistakes will be made when people are responsible for manually entering data. The only way to stop data entry errors is to limit where data entry is required.
Does Salesforce have duplicate management?
While Salesforce does come with some duplicate management features , their built-in options are often not enough for larger companies that may be dealing with hundreds or thousands of duplicate entries.

How Do Duplicates Come in?
Which Objects Result in The Worst Duplication?
- Most duplicate data occurs in the core constituent objects in Salesforce and NPSP/HEDA, specifically:
Which Tool Is Best For Which Issue?
- There are a variety of tools to help you detect and eliminate duplicates, which is why it’s important to define your requirements. We often recommend a hybrid approach because all of these tools have different features and you might be best served by a combination of tools. Below are some commonly referenced tools with a high-level feature comparison:
The Bottom Line?
- “Ultimately it takes multiple tools to get good data,” shares Carla Estey, ACF Solutions Principal Consultant. She continues, “The key is understanding that addressing data entry is very different than dealing with clean-up after the fact. The same is true with integrations. While connectors or integration tools may have some built-in deduping configuration, we often see that additional ha…